I have an 83 k10 w/ 4speed and 208 transfer case. Is it possible to use a 5 speed from a 88-95 in it. Has anyone done or tried this conversion? Thanks for any help or advise.

I have considered the swap myself. Depending on the transmission (3550 or 4500) your issue will be the adapter that bolts to the transfer case. I like the idea of a 5 speed but that is also one more thing to break on the trail or in the mud. One thing I do not like about the 3550 (not sure of 4500) is that the bellhousing is part of the trans. Major pain to swap a clutch out. If you decided to do the swap, you would have to use the clutch pedal assembly off of a 85-87 since they used a hydro throwout bearing. If it were me, Id ditch the 208 and find a 205 and be good to go!

It would be easier (in my opinion) to go to the NV4500. The NV3550 in the 1/2T trucks aren't half as strong as the SM465 that you currently have. This is a fairly popular swap.
